Lime-Filled Pastry With Mixed Berries

Description
A recipe for Lime-Filled Pastry With Mixed Berries

Ingredients

  • 1 sheet frozen puff pastry (one-half 17 1/4-ounce package)
  • 1 egg white, slightly beaten
  • Coarse sugar or granulated sugar
  • 1 (14-ounce) can Eagle Brand Sweetened Condensed Milk (NOT evaporated milk)
  • 1/3 cup lime juice from concentrate
  • 1/3 cup sour cream
  • 3 cups fresh raspberries, blueberries and/or quartered strawberries

Preparation
Prep Time: 35 minutes Baking Time: 20 to 25 minutes Chilling Time: Up to 4 hours

1. Let folded pastry thaw at room temperature 20 minutes. Preheat oven to 375°F. On a lightly floured surface, unfold pastry; roll out 5 x 10 inch rectangle. Cut 3/4-inch-wide strip from each long side of rectangle; cut 3/4-inch-wide strip from each short end of rectangle. Set aside 4 strips.

2. Place pastry rectangle on ungreased baking sheet. Brush with egg white. Lay pastry strips on top of pastry rectangle, aligning outer edges of strips to fit. Brush strips with egg white and sprinkle with sugar. Prick bottom of rectangle several times with fork.

3.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until light brown. Cool.

4. In medium-sized bowl, combine sweetened condensed milk, lime juice and sour cream. Spoon into cooled pastry rectangle. Cover and chill up to 4 hours. Top with berries before serving. Store leftovers, covered, in refrigerator.

Serves
Makes 8 to 10 servings
